battery-powered
Adjective
/ˈbæt.ər.i ˈpaʊərd/

Definition
Describing devices or machines that operate using energy stored in batteries.

Examples
- The battery-powered flashlight is useful for camping trips.
- Many toys today are battery-powered, making them easy to use anywhere.
- Our new battery-powered lawnmower is both efficient and eco-friendly.

Meaning
Battery-powered refers to any item that derives its power from batteries rather than being plugged into a wall outlet or powered by another source.

Synonyms
- cordless
- wireless
- self-powered
